(MAMA) reported first-quarter fiscal 2026 earnings that exceeded analyst expectations by a wide margin. The company posted EPS of $0.05, surpassing the consensus estimate of $0.0391 by 27.88%. Revenue figures were not disclosed in the available data. Despite the solid earnings surprise, the stock declined by 2.77%, reflecting possible investor caution or a market reaction to the lack of top-line visibility.

Mama’s Creations delivered a notable earnings beat in Q1 2026, with EPS coming in at $0.05 versus the $0.0391 estimate. This 27.88% surprise suggests effective cost management or operating leverage during the quarter. While specific revenue data were not provided, the strong per-share result may indicate that the company maintained disciplined spending or benefited from favorable product mix. In previous periods, Mama’s Creations has focused on expanding its fresh prepared foods portfolio and optimizing its supply chain. The Q1 performance could reflect continued execution on these initiatives. However, without revenue details, it is difficult to assess whether the beat was driven by higher sales volumes, margin improvement, or other factors. Investors should monitor future filings for a complete picture of top-line trends and segment contributions. The stock’s 2.77% decline following the earnings beat may seem counterintuitive. Markets sometimes react negatively when a beat is already priced in or when other data points (like missing revenue) raise uncertainty. Without revenue figures, analysts might have been unable to fully evaluate the quality of the earnings beat. Some analysts may have expected more robust revenue growth or clearer guidance. The lack of top-line disclosure could have triggered profit-taking after the run-up ahead of results. Looking ahead, key catalysts include the next quarterly report, which should provide more complete financials. Investors will also watch for any updates on new product launches or distribution wins. The cautious tone in the stock’s movement suggests that while the EPS surprise was positive, the market is demanding more transparency.
